Arthur David Seymour Williams 1893 - 1973

Arthur David Seymour Williams of Morwell, Latrobe City County, VIC Australia was born in 1893 in Seymour, Mitchell Shire County to Eva Lavinia (Coleman) Williams and Arthur David Williams. He had siblings Lavinia Maude Williams and Janet Victoria Shaw. He married Jessie Maud Allen in 1920, and had a child Lindsay Arthur Ernest Williams. Arthur Williams died at age 80 years old in 1973 in Morwell, Latrobe City County.
